Description

High-efficient agitating unit for building material
Technical Field
The utility model relates to a construction technical field specifically is a high-efficient agitating unit for building material.
Background
In the existing building production process, other mixed materials are usually required to be added to improve the performance of finished concrete, but a stirring device is required to be used for mixing raw materials for later use, however, the existing stirring device for material production has the problem of low stirring efficiency, in the using process, the raw material stirring efficiency is reduced, the raw material stirring time is prolonged, the working strength of operators is increased, and the problems that the use and the development of factories are not facilitated are solved; the inner wall of the existing concrete stirring device still has a small amount of mixture, so that the mixture is difficult to clean, and the deterioration of the mixed raw materials is easily caused without cleaning for a long time, and the next stirring quality is affected.

Detailed Description
The technical solutions in the embodiments of the present invention will be described clearly and completely with reference to the accompanying drawings in the embodiments of the present invention, and it is obvious that the described embodiments are only some embodiments of the present invention, not all embodiments. Based on the embodiments in the present invention, all other embodiments obtained by a person skilled in the art without creative work belong to the protection scope of the present invention.
Example (b):
referring to figures 1-4 of the drawings,
the embodiment provides a high-efficiency stirring device for building materials, which comprises a tank body 1, an inlet 2 and an outlet 3, wherein the inlet 2 is arranged at the top end of the left side of the tank body 1, the outlet 3 is arranged at the bottom end of the right side of the tank body 1, a support 101 is fixedly arranged at the top end of the inside of the tank body 1 through bolts, a servo motor 102 is fixedly arranged inside the support 101 through bolts, the bottom end of the servo motor 102 is rotatably connected with a connecting shaft 103, blades 104 are fixedly arranged outside the connecting shaft 103 through bolts, a protective cover 1011 is fixedly arranged at one side of the connecting shaft 103 through bolts, an electric sprayer 1012 is fixedly arranged inside the protective cover 1011 through bolts, a cover plate 5 is rotatably connected at the right side of the top end of the tank body 1 through hinges, frames 4 are respectively and slidably connected at the left side and the, the frame 4 is provided with a nozzle 404 on the side remote from the chute 401.
Further, two rows of brushes 403 on the far side of the frame 4 are arranged in parallel, and the nozzle 404 is located between the two rows of brushes 403, after stirring is completed, the servo motor 102 drives the connecting shaft 103 to rotate, so that the cylinder wall can be cleaned, namely, the nozzle 404 on the far side of the frame 4 can thoroughly clean the tank body 1 through high-pressure water spray generated by the electric sprayer 1012.
Further, both ends are equipped with the stopper that agrees with each other with spout 401 about blade 104, and frame 4 passes through stopper and spout 401 cooperation sliding connection, and the user passes through stopper and spout 401 cooperation sliding connection with frame 4, and then carry out spacing fixedly through bolt through fixed orifices 402 between blade 104 and the frame 4.
Further, the blade 104 and the frame 4 are detached and replaced by penetrating through the fixing hole 402 through the bolt, the blade 104 is provided with a mounting hole matched with the frame 4, the two rows of brushes 403 on the far side of the frame 4 are arranged in parallel, the inner wall of the tank body 1 can be cleaned, and the cleaning is cleaner.
Further, the nozzles 404 are arranged at equal intervals on one side of the frame 4, the nozzles 404 are connected with the electric sprayers 1012 through hoses, the protective covers 1011 are fixedly mounted on one side of the connecting shaft 103 through bolts, the electric sprayers 1012 are fixedly mounted inside the protective covers 1011 through bolts, so that the electric sprayers 1012 can not break the connected hoses along with the rotation of the connecting shaft 103 to form common rotation.
Further, electric spray ware 1012 includes the liquid storage pot, the battery (for can filling formula battery) and control switch, and electric spray ware 1012 can be dismantled through the bolt with protection cover 1011, the user pours cement into jar body 1 through import 2 into, it is rotatory to drive connecting axle 103 through servo motor 102 after that, the cement of pivoted connecting axle 103 and blade 104 in with jar body 1 stirs after that, can make the material of jar body 1 inner chamber obtain abundant stirring, simultaneously because 1 top right side of jar body is connected with apron 5 through hinge rotation, make its user open apron 5 and add the combined material, avoid the phenomenon of the siltation to appear in 2 tops of import of combined material.
When the stirring device for the high-efficiency building material is used, firstly, a user pours cement into the tank body 1 through the inlet 2, then the servo motor 102 drives the connecting shaft 103 to rotate, then the rotating connecting shaft 103 and the blades 104 stir the cement in the tank body 1, materials in the inner cavity of the tank body 1 can be fully stirred, meanwhile, the cover plate 5 is connected to the right side of the top end of the tank body 1 through the hinge in a rotating manner, so that the user can open the cover plate 5 to add mixed materials, the phenomenon that the mixed materials are deposited at the top of the inlet 2 is avoided, and finally, the mixed materials flow out through the outlet 3 at the bottom end of the right side of the tank body 1 for use;
after the stirring is accomplished, the user passes through stopper and spout 401 cooperation sliding connection with frame 4, it is spacing fixed to run through fixed orifices 402 through the bolt between blade 104 and the frame 4 subsequently, because nozzle 404 is the equidistance range setting in frame 4 one side, and nozzle 404 passes through the hose connection with electronic spray thrower 1012, make it drive the rotatory section of thick bamboo wall work that can clear up of connecting axle 103 through servo motor 102, the nozzle 404 of frame 4 one side thoroughly washs jar body 1 through the high-pressure water spray that electronic spray thrower 1012 produced, two rows of brushes 403 of frame 4 far side are parallel arrangement simultaneously and also can clear up jar body 1 inner wall, the guarantee washs cleaner, this kind of agitating unit for high-efficient building material not only greatly reduced labour, and can accomplish the inboard washing of concrete mixing device.
